I should have phrased my question better. I understand why sniping works given that people usually don't enter what they're truly willing to spend. My question is why those of you who don't enter your true maximum price use a lower one, since that does open you up to sniping.

You know, I've never gotten sniping... so long as eBay can be trusted, why not just put in your real maximum price and be done with it? If someone successfully snipes you then, they could have outbid you anyway.
